Spiros Cotsakis

I am a mathematician working in mathematical relativity and cosmology, with emphasis on dynamical-systems methods (normal forms, bifurcations, singularity theory) in Einstein–matter dynamics.

Current affiliations

  • Clare Hall, University of Cambridge (Life Member), UK
  • Institute of Gravitation and Cosmology, RUDN University (Professor), Russia

Research themes

  • Singularity theory in GR and cosmology (normal forms, versal families, organizing centers)
  • Spacetime singularities and black holes (bifurcation geometry of asymptotics)
  • Horizon geometry and evolution (null hypersurfaces; crease flow)
  • FRW/scalar-field dynamics (synchronization, acceleration as fold/saddle–node)
  • Modified gravity and scalarizations (structural stability; transition mechanisms)

Selected recent papers (2023–2026)

  1. Dispersive Friedmann universes and synchronization (2023). GRG 55 (2023) 61; arXiv:2208.07892
  2. Bifurcation diagrams for spacetime singularities and black holes. EPJC 84 (2024) 35; arXiv:2311.16000.
  3. The crease flow on null hypersurfaces. EPJC 84 (2024) 391; arXiv:2312.08023.
  4. Friedmann–Lemaître universes and their metamorphoses. EPJC 85 (2025) 579; arXiv:2411.17286.
  5. Structural Stability and General Relativity. Universe 11 (2025) 209; arXiv:2412.04283.
